Biden and Xi to hold summit on Nov. 15, says U.S. senior official

Washington hopes to reestablish top-level communication to avoid clash

WASHINGTON -- U.S. President Joe Biden and his Chinese counterpart, Xi Jinping, are preparing for their first summit meeting in a year, which is scheduled for Nov. 15, a senior U.S. government official told Nikkei on Tuesday.
